noun: (dated) An aromatic drink originally prepared from salep and later from sassafras bark with other ingredients such as milk and sugar added, which was once popular in London, England.
noun: The berry saltbush or red berry saltbush (Chenopodium hastatum, syn. Einadia hastata and Rhagodia hastata), a small plant found in coastal and inland areas of eastern Australia.
noun: Alternative form of salep (“starch or jelly made from orchid plants”). [A starch or jelly made out of plants in the Orchidaceae family, such as the early-purple orchid (Orchis mascula).]
